warning fixes for BCC and OW (heavily modified patch 819146)

git-svn-id: https://svn.wxwidgets.org/svn/wx/wxWidgets/trunk@24196 c3d73ce0-8a6f-49c7-b76d-6d57e0e08775
This commit is contained in:
Vadim Zeitlin
2003-10-16 10:28:15 +00:00
parent 0cc66b6c0b
commit 999836aaca
62 changed files with 175 additions and 266 deletions

View File

@@ -165,11 +165,9 @@ void wxDocMDIChildFrame::OnCloseWindow(wxCloseEvent& event)
// ...since it will be deleted by wxWindows if we return TRUE.
if (m_childView)
{
bool ans = FALSE;
if (!event.CanVeto())
ans = TRUE; // Must delete.
else
ans = m_childView->Close(FALSE); // FALSE means don't delete associated window
bool ans = event.CanVeto()
? m_childView->Close(FALSE) // FALSE means don't delete associated window
: TRUE; // Must delete.
if (ans)
{